作为一个程序员,自己经常会用的各种在线工具,很多工具不一定可以保证数据的安全,广告也很多。于是上一年初的时候,我借助AI做了一个在线51AI工具集网站https://www.51aitools.com/。
主要功能:JSON格式化、二维码生成、加解密、AI生成mermaid、AI生成echarts、html生成、AI生成美化markdowm等。后端java前端是HTML,主要想的是HTML对SEO比较友好。但是页面缺少美感,AI味很重(图一),可能也是当时AI编程的极限了。虽然页面不怎么的,但是一些功能还是很实用的。
丑图如下(图一)
这个周末有时间,正好看到一个好的开源项目next-ai-draw-io(终于有人把这个功能做了,我当时想做的,但是没有搞定,做出来的效果太差了)。这个项目主要功能就是通过AI生成draw各种图表。感觉页面做得挺好看的,于是就想集成到自己的项目中,然后就决定把自己的项目用React重构一下,提高一些页面的美感。重构后效果如下:
一、首页:
很多在线工具:AI Draw、AI Mermai、AI ECharts、AI HTML、AI Markdown、AI 校对、AI 导航、社区、json格式化\比对、二维码生成、各种加解密、文本比对等等

二、通过AI生成draw各种流程图:
以前几个小时的工作,现在几分钟可以搞定,生成的结果可以直接编辑。

三、通过AI生成mermaid图表包括:
流程图、时序图、类图、状态图、实体图、C4架构图、甘特图用户旅程、饼图、思维导图、时间线、Git图

四、通过AI生成echarts图表包括:
折线图、柱状图、饼图、散点图、雷达图、热力图、树图、旭日图、Git图、面积图、K线图、箱线图、矩形树图、漏斗图、仪表盘、关系图等

五、AI生成和美化markdown文件
可以通过这个功能把markdown数据转换为精美的卡片,可以让AI美化, 也可以通过设置美化。

六、AI校对通过AI对文本进行分析,标记错误和优化。用户可以直接应用。如图:

优化后网站更美观,使用起来也更流畅了。网站其他的小功能:AI导航、社区、AIhtml等功能,可以访问体验。